The Study On Metallogenic Time Limit And Geological Characteristics Of Songjiagou Gold Deposit In Jiaodong

Songjiagou gold deposit lies in the northeast margin of Jiaolai Basin,in Shandong Province.This deposit is situated at the junction of Zhu-Dian fault and Tanjia detachment fault.When the Pacific Plate subducted to the Eurasian Plate,in the late of Mesozoic,the extrusion stage changed to the extension stage.Meanwhile,The deposit was manufactured.There are some uncovered rock stratas,which includes Precambrian,Mesozoic,as well as Quaternary.The Cretaceous Laiyang group is the primary strata of the gold deposits.There are some kinds of Magmatic rocks,which chiefly includes Linglong Granite,Weide mountain Granite,Laoshan Granite and involves a number of basic and medium basic dikes.This area has many structures,and these structures’direction primarily are NE or NNE.There is no obvious boundary between ore body and surrounding rock.The junction of ore body and surrounding rocks is hazy.And the average content of the ore is 1.69×10-6.The major metal minerals involve pyrite,chalcopyrite,sphalerite,natural gold,etc.and the non-metal minerals contain quartz,orthoclase,plagioclase,muscovite,sericite,calcite,etc.The ore structures principally involve granular,interstitial,veinlet,lump,as well as disseminated.The alteration of country rock principally involves pyritization-sericitization,silicification,carbonatization.Moreover,there are three metallogenic stages:Quartz-sericite-pyrite,quartz-polymetallic-sulfide,carbonatite,and the ruling metallogenic phases are the first phase and the second phase.According to these studies of dike rock of Songjiagou gold deposit,which involves petrography,petrochemistry,isotopic geochronology,the research results exhibit that the pre metallogenic dike rocks are diabase and the post metallogenic dike rock are diorite,as well as,theΣREE content is comparatively luxurious.The LREE/HREE ratio of the pre metallogenic dike rocks are 12.76~15.52,and the LREE/HREE ratio of the post metallogenic dike rock is 18.72,which reveal two characteristics that are enrichment of LREE and deficit of HREE.The pre metallogenic dike rocks and the post metallogenic dike rock carry same characteristics that are enrichment of LILE and deficit of HFSE,and it is extraordinarily key that point the distinction of intraplate basalt polluted by crustal ingredients.According to the geochronological study,we acquire some data that point the pre metallogenic dike rock’s age of zircon U-Pb are 518~802Ma,whereas the post metallogenic dike rock’s age of zircon U-Pb already 121±5Ma.Integrated with the past investigations which the Laiyang group’s age is 130±2 Ma,we think that Songjiagou gold deposit is formed from 121Ma to 130Ma.And According to the studies of the crystal shape of pyrite and the thermoelectricity of pyrite,we deem that the gold deposit has no high temperature.The ranges of thermoelectric coefficient of pyrite is from-168.6μV/°C-1 to 334.4μV/°C-1,which points that these pyrites conductive types largely are cavity type,and the P-type rate accounts for more than 85%.And the exploration and mining depth index of the ore body is estimated to be about 40.71%.Integrated with these studies,which contain the analysis of crystal shape of pyrite and the thermoelectricity of pyrite,as well as previous work results,it is considered that the Songjiagou gold deposit has prospecting potential in or around the depth.
